Pallet jacks are the easiest and most basic forklift layout featuring 2 forks typically 20 1/4 inches or 27 inches large. Their fundamental function is restricted to relocating pallets inside a storehouse. Pallet jacks usually have guiding wheels in the front, and each fork has either a solitary wheel or two bogie wheels.


A lot of pallet jacks are made to manage around 5,000 pounds usually, and some versions are able to raise to 8,000 pounds. There are 3 typical kinds of pallet jacks: Hands-on pallet jacks are hand-powered by the driver and utilized to raise, lower, and steer pallets from one area to one more.

Powered pallet jacks (also called electrical pallet trucks walkies and power jacks) are similar to manual pallet jacks in style, nevertheless, they include an engine that permits lifting and moving of larger and stacked pallets. Some powered pallet jacks include a platform for the operator to stand upon while utilizing it


They feature durable frames and pneumatically-driven tires to fit a larger series of surface kinds. Walkie stackers are one more simple design including a mast that enables lifting hauls to better heights than pallet jacks. click for source Walkie stackers are frequently stated to be a fusion of a pallet jack and forklift - due to the fact that they have an easy style and deal with (comparable to a pallet jack) while supplying reach (similar to a forklift).


Operators commonly guide and steer the walkie stacker around the storage facility by drawing the manage. Many walkie stackers are made to manage between 2,000 and 3,000 pounds usually, with some models raising to 4,000 lbs (forklift rental near me). Lift elevations vary based upon make and version and normally range between 6 and 14 feet

Order pickers are designed to take care of a couple of systems and an operator as opposed to lifting an entire pallet. Operators ride in a system that elevates and lowers them to different degrees of warehouse racks. Order pickers assist drivers "choose their orders" inside storage facilities the driver uses the order picker to swiftly and successfully get and keep items at varying heights inside a storage facility.
